Job Description

A rewarding opportunity is available for a licensed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) to provide specialized services at a high school setting in Jamaica, NY. This contract position offers a chance to support adolescent students with communication needs through targeted speech and language interventions.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Deliver direct speech-language therapy to high school students on your caseload
  • Utilize clinical skills to assess and treat a variety of pediatric speech and language disorders
  • Collaborate with educational staff to support student progress and communication goals
  • Maintain accurate documentation and compliance with school protocols
  • Employ teletherapy methods as needed to enhance service delivery

Qualifications and Experience:

  • Current and valid New York State Speech-Language Pathologist licensure
  • Certification of Clinical Competence (CCC) preferred
  • Experience working in school-based or pediatric healthcare settings
  • Competency in teletherapy platforms and pediatric speech therapy
  • Strong communication and organizational skills

Position Details:

  • Part-time contract position, 4.5 to 5 hours per week across 2 days
  • Focus on high school student age group
  • Located in Jamaica, NY
